Shane Wang 1f57d6c180 crumbs: fix button order in several dialogues
GNOME HIG and Gtk+ convention is for the buttons to be ordered
<secondary action> <primary action> so that the primary action can be
selected easily by navigating to the bottom right of the dialogue.

We should try and match the convention and the HIG standard so that we
aren't contrasting the rest of the users applications.

Christopher Larson 52ebd5ff1b knotty: shut down more cleanly
This ensures that when we are shutting down, we drain the queue of events from
the server. This ensures that the server never gets hung up on the join of the
feeder thread associated with the event queue, thereby avoiding a bitbake hang
issue.

Also, since the third keyboard interrupt now behaves the same as the second,
removed that message.
